Retail Trade: Delivery Services
The question
To ask the Secretary of State for Business and Trade, if his Department will make an assessment of the potential merits of requiring online retailers to offer a choice of delivery couriers.
Answered by Kate Dearden
The department currently has no plans to require retailers to offer a choice of delivery couriers to consumers. This is a commercial decision for the business to make. Consumers are encouraged to provide feedback and suggestions to businesses directly. This encourages businesses to adapt and fairly compete based on demand.
Under consumer legislation, the trader is liable if anything goes wrong with the consumer’s parcel including goods arriving in a damaged condition and late or lost deliveries.
